i have a RCI 30l fuel cell that i am gona run as my tank, gona put a 1.5-2.0l surge in the engine bay, was gona run a walbro 255 as my pump from my surge to my fuel rail, but dont know what pump to run from the fuel cell to surge tank?

A normal intank pump will be just fine, It's only job is to keep the sergetank full.
